About This School

South Tama County High School is a public high in Tama, Iowa, serving 421 students in grades Grade 9-12. Academic results show that students demonstrate proficiency levels of 54% in ELA and 35% in math. The school maintains a student-teacher ratio of 17:1 with 24 teachers on staff, while the average teacher salary is $60,000. Counseling resources include one counselor for every 221 students. Students at the school are 45% male and 55% female. The demographic breakdown includes 47% White, 37% Hispanic, 6% Two or More Races, 1% Asian, and 1% Black students.
